λ³Έλ¬Έ λ°”λ‘œκ°€κΈ°
πŸ—‚οΈ μŠ€ν„°λ”” ν™œλ™/πŸ“™ CS μŠ€ν„°λ””

[λ„€νŠΈμ›Œν¬] λŒ€μΉ­ν‚€μ™€ κ³΅κ°œν‚€(λΉ„λŒ€μΉ­ν‚€) λ©΄μ ‘ 질문 정리

by πŸ’Ύκ³ κ΅¬λ§ˆλ§›νƒ•λ¨Ήκ³ μ‹Άλ‹€ 2024. 11. 28.
728x90

πŸ™‹ λŒ€μΉ­ν‚€μ™€ κ³΅κ°œν‚€μ˜ 차이에 λŒ€ν•΄ μ„€λͺ…

더보기

λŒ€μΉ­ν‚€μ™€ κ³΅κ°œν‚€λŠ” μ•”ν˜Έν™” λ°©μ‹μ—μ„œ μ‚¬μš©ν•©λ‹ˆλ‹€.  λŒ€μΉ­ν‚€ μ•”ν˜Έν™” 방식은 μ•”ν˜Έν™”, λ³΅ν˜Έν™”μ— 같은 ν‚€κ°€ μ‚¬μš©λ©λ‹ˆλ‹€. λ”°λΌμ„œ 속도가 λΉ λ₯΄κ³  λŒ€λŸ‰μ˜ 데이터 μ²˜λ¦¬μ— μ ν•©ν•©λ‹ˆλ‹€. νŒŒμΌμ•”ν˜Έν™”, λ””μŠ€ν¬ μ•”ν˜Έν™”, VPNμ—μ„œ μ‚¬μš©ν•©λ‹ˆλ‹€.

κ³΅κ°œν‚€ μ•”ν˜Έν™”λŠ” λ°˜λŒ€λ‘œ μ„œλ‘œ λ‹€λ₯Έν‚€λ₯Ό μ‚¬μš©ν•˜κ²Œ λ©λ‹ˆλ‹€. κ³΅κ°œν‚€λŠ” κ³΅κ°œν•˜λŠ” 킀이며 λΉ„λ°€ν‚€λŠ” μ†Œμœ μžλ§Œ μ•Œκ²Œλ©λ‹ˆλ‹€. μ•”ν˜Έν™”λŠ” κ³΅κ°œν‚€, λ³΅ν˜Έν™”λŠ” λΉ„λ°€ν‚€λ‘œ μ‚¬μš©λ©λ‹ˆλ‹€. μ†λ„λŠ” λŒ€μΉ­ν‚€λ³΄λ‹€ 느리며 데이터 전솑 λ³΄μ•ˆ, 디지털 μ„œλͺ…μ—μ„œ μ‚¬μš©λ©λ‹ˆλ‹€.

https://velog.io/@minj9_6/%EB%8C%80%EC%B9%AD%ED%82%A4%EC%99%80-%EB%B9%84%EB%8C%80%EC%B9%AD%ED%82%A4%EB%8A%94-%EB%AC%B4%EC%8A%A8-%EC%B0%A8%EC%9D%B4%EA%B0%80-%EC%9E%88%EC%9D%84%EA%B9%8C

πŸ™‹ λŒ€μΉ­ν‚€μ™€ κ³΅κ°œν‚€ 같이 μ‚¬μš©ν•˜λŠ” 이유?

더보기

λŒ€μΉ­ν‚€λŠ” ν‚€κ°€ κ°™μ•„ 속도가 λΉ λ₯΄μ§€λ§Œ ν‚€λ₯Ό κ³΅μœ ν•˜λŠ” κ³Όμ •μ—μ„œ λ³΄μ•ˆ λ¬Έμ œκ°€ λ°œμƒν•  수 μžˆμŠ΅λ‹ˆλ‹€. ν•˜μ§€λ§Œ κ³΅κ°œν‚€λŠ” λ³΄μ•ˆμ„±μ€ λ†’μœΌλ‚˜ 속도가 느리게 λ©λ‹ˆλ‹€. λ”°λΌμ„œ κ²°ν•©ν•˜μ—¬ μ‚¬μš©ν•˜κ²Œλ˜λŠ”λ° κ³΅κ°œν‚€λ‘œ λŒ€μΉ­ν‚€λ₯Ό κ³΅μœ ν•˜κ³  데이터 전솑에 μ‚¬μš©ν•˜κ²Œ λ©λ‹ˆλ‹€. 이둜 λ³΄μ•ˆμ„±, νš¨μœ¨μ„±μ„ μ§€ν‚€κ²Œ λ©λ‹ˆλ‹€.

πŸ™‹ κ³΅κ°œν‚€ μ•”ν˜Έν™”κ°€ 느린 이유?

더보기

κ³΅κ°œν‚€ μ•”ν˜Έν™”λŠ” λ³΅μž‘ν•œ 연산을 기반으둜 ν•˜μ—¬ μ•”ν˜Έν™”, λ³΅ν˜Έν™” 속도가 λŠλ¦½λ‹ˆλ‹€. λ”°λΌμ„œ λŒ€λŸ‰μ˜ 데이터 μ²˜λ¦¬μ—λŠ” λΉ„νš¨μœ¨μ μž…λ‹ˆλ‹€. RSAλŠ” μ†ŒμΈμˆ˜λΆ„ν•΄ 기반이며 ECCλŠ” 타원 곑선 이둠 기반으둜 κ³„μ‚°ν•©λ‹ˆλ‹€.

πŸ™‹ HTTPSμ—μ„œ κ³΅κ°œν‚€μ™€ λŒ€μΉ­ν‚€κ°€ μ–΄λ–»κ²Œ μ‚¬μš©λ˜λŠ”κ°€?

더보기

HTTPSμ—μ„œ κ³΅κ°œν‚€μ™€ λŒ€μΉ­ν‚€λŠ” SSL/TLS ν”„λ‘œν† μ½œμ„ 톡해 λ³΄μ•ˆμ„ μœ μ§€ν•˜λŠ” 데 μ‚¬μš©λ©λ‹ˆλ‹€. HTTPS 초기 μ—°κ²° μ‹œ, ν΄λΌμ΄μ–ΈνŠΈλŠ” μ„œλ²„μ˜ κ³΅κ°œν‚€λ₯Ό μ‚¬μš©ν•˜μ—¬ λŒ€μΉ­ν‚€(μ„Έμ…˜ν‚€)λ₯Ό μ•”ν˜Έν™”ν•˜κ³  μ„œλ²„λ‘œ μ „μ†‘ν•©λ‹ˆλ‹€. μ„œλ²„λŠ” μžμ‹ μ˜ λΉ„λ°€ν‚€λ‘œ 이λ₯Ό λ³΅ν˜Έν™”ν•˜μ—¬ μ„Έμ…˜ν‚€λ₯Ό μ–»μŠ΅λ‹ˆλ‹€. 이후 데이터 전솑은 λŒ€μΉ­ν‚€ μ•”ν˜Έν™” λ°©μ‹μœΌλ‘œ μ΄λ£¨μ–΄μ§‘λ‹ˆλ‹€. λŒ€μΉ­ν‚€ μ•”ν˜Έν™”λŠ” 속도가 λΉ λ₯΄κ³  λŒ€λŸ‰μ˜ 데이터λ₯Ό 효율적으둜 μ²˜λ¦¬ν•  수 있기 λ•Œλ¬Έμ—, μ„œλ²„μ™€ ν΄λΌμ΄μ–ΈνŠΈ κ°„μ˜ μ‹€μ œ 데이터 전솑에 μ‚¬μš©λ©λ‹ˆλ‹€. μ΄λ ‡κ²Œ κ³΅κ°œν‚€ μ•”ν˜Έν™”λŠ” μ„Έμ…˜ν‚€λ₯Ό μ•ˆμ „ν•˜κ²Œ κ΅ν™˜ν•˜λŠ” 데 μ‚¬μš©λ˜κ³ , λŒ€μΉ­ν‚€ μ•”ν˜Έν™”λŠ” λŒ€λŸ‰ 데이터 처리λ₯Ό μœ„ν•œ νš¨μœ¨μ„±μ„ μ œκ³΅ν•©λ‹ˆλ‹€.

728x90